EBSCO Publishing is pleased to now offer the Mental Measurements Yearbook™ (MMY) series as part of the company's growing collection of psychology and behavioral science-related databases available through the EBSCOhost® interface.

The Mental Measurements Yearbook series, produced since 1938 by the Buros Institute, provides users with critical evaluations for over 2,000 commercial tests within a wide variety of areas that include education, psychology, business, aptitude, achievement, and intelligence. Written by leading experts in the field, this series supports the informed selection and use of commercial testing products. Typical MMY entries include descriptive information about the test, professional reviews, and reviewer references. To be included in this series, a test must be commercially available, be published in the English language, and be new or substantively revised since it last appeared in the series. Full text of test reviews is included in the database, and up to three independent reviews are included for each test.

About the Buros Institute:
For over 65 years the Buros Institute of Mental Measurements has worked to serve the public interest and to advance the field of testing and measurement. Founded by Oscar K. Buros, the Institute is dedicated to monitoring the quality of commercially published tests. In addition to promoting appropriate test selection, use, and practice, the Buros Institute works to encourage improved test development and research through thoughtful, critical analysis of individual instruments and the promotion of an open dialogue regarding contemporary measurement issues.
